Another option is a little word or phrase. I chose the saying “breathe” on my ribs to prompt me to stay calm and present. You can pick a term that has personal meaning, like a mantra, the designation of a loved one, or a encouraging phrase.
If you’re an animal enthusiast, a tiny animal silhouette may be perfect. I’ve seen cute paw prints, birds in flight, and also small elephants. Such designs are not only adorable but can symbolize characteristics you value, such as independence, strength, or devotion.
Floral tattoos are also a gorgeous option. A little rose on your finger or a delicate lavender sprig behind your earlobe can bring a hint of elegance. Flowers can hold deep private value, depicting all things from romance and loveliness to development and fresh starts.
For something one-of-a-kind, consider celestial symbols. A little star, moon, or perhaps a planet can look gorgeous and bear personal meaning related to dreams, leadership, or the cosmos.
No matter what design you choose, small tattoos offer a fantastic way to display your character and beliefs. They are a subtle yet strong form of personal expression. Just recall to select a pattern that aligns with you, and you shall wear a piece of meaningful body art with you for a lifetime.
